Handover Note — Delia Marchbank to Tomas Greel

Tomas, welcome aboard. The Westfold regional sales review is mostly wrapped — finance has the raw numbers, but a few things need your eye. Orrin's team in Dunhaven sandbagged their forecast again, so treat their Q1 figures with suspicion. The Kettlewick accounts are healthier than they look on paper. Finance will want reconciliations by month-end. I've summarised the sensitive strategic piece just below this note.

board note of tagug-hahag: Praionax Logistics is in early talks to buy Julaxek Group for about $36.3 million. The Julmir launch date is March 1, and nothing goes to the press before then.

# Sketchloom Environments

Undo and redo in the Sketchloom diagram editor are backed by the history service, which stores operation logs per document. Staging shares the production schema but truncates histories to 24 hours, so undo depth there is shallower than users expect. Dev runs the history service in-memory, meaning restarts wipe all undo stacks. Before filing bugs about missing undo steps, check which environment you're in. Each environment runs with the values below.

config for yahof-tajop:
zorath:
  pin: 7493
  metrics_host: metrics.zorath.tolvaqsys.internal
  tenant: praiel
  seal: seal_fd9cd4f1

Handover: Halloway partner SFTP drop

Welcome aboard. The Halloway feed lands files nightly around 02:15 in the inbound drop; the ingest job polls every ten minutes and moves processed files to the archive folder. Important: never delete files manually — the dedupe logic depends on the archive. If a file stalls, check the checksum sidecar first. Credentials rotation steps and the partner escalation procedure are documented on the internal page below.

operations page: https://jenkins.torvadyn.local/build/deploy/display/pages/611247f0a622ae80